The AI brain finally has a dopamine system. We engineered the Affective Computational Model (ACM)—a digital "right brain" that enables AI to develop meaning through shared experience in the public world, not isolated training in private labs.

Valenced Attention

Like dopamine modulating neural activity, our affective model generates "value signals" that reshape how the AI attends to information. Important contexts get amplified. Irrelevant noise gets suppressed.

This isn't sentiment analysis. It's a fundamental architectural innovation that makes reasoning context-aware.

The Stack

How It Works

LAYER 1

Human Contributions

Your lived experiences—sensor data paired with emotional annotations—become the foundation for AI that understands meaning, not just patterns. This is the data that enables the shared world.

📱
🧠
LAYER 2

Affective Training

The DOPE model learns to map embodied signals to internal reward states—creating digital dopamine that understands human context.

LAYER 3

Dual-Model Architecture

DOPE becomes the "right brain" of Sentess, working alongside analytical models to enable AI that develops meaning through the shared world, not isolated training.

🔗
LAYER 4

Shared World Infrastructure

DOPE powers the cognitive graph—the persistent, public state machine where AI agents develop together, sharing memory and building collective intelligence on-chain.
